Required Programs for this Guide

MyDock Finder
  1. Install the program
  2. After the Installation, open it.
  3. Your dock should now be visible
  4. Right-click on the dock, pick the second item from below.
  5. Then scroll down and pick the second item from below again, and pick english as language.

boBZuxw.png
poIHJ4p.png


Last but not least, right-click on the dock and select "Hide Taskbar".

Your dock should now be ready to go.



macOS Cursor Pack
  1. Extract the files.
  2. Open one of the folders
  3. Pick a style you want (Shadow/No Shadow)
  4. Then right click on install.inf and then install.
  5. Done


WinDynamicDesktop
  1. Extract the files.
  2. Pick your location, to determine the day/night cycles for the dynamic Background.
  3. Now, on the left panel, you can pick a wallpaper you want and click download.
xKo7eLi.png



Now your theme should be looking like macOS Big Sur!
